Understanding Why Drains Develop Odors

Drain odors occur when bacteria and organic matter build up inside your pipes. Over time, hair, soap residue, food particles, and grease accumulate along the walls of your drainage system. These materials don't simply wash away—they stick to the pipes and begin to decompose. As bacteria break down this organic matter, they release gases that smell sour, rotten, or musty. These odors travel back up through the drain opening into your home.

The bacteria responsible for drain odors are naturally present in your plumbing system. They thrive in dark, moist environments where food and debris collect. Different types of bacteria produce different smells. Some create a sulfur or "rotten egg" odor, while others produce a vinegar-like or musty scent. The strength of the smell depends on how much material has accumulated and how long it has been sitting in your pipes.

Kitchen sinks tend to develop stronger odors than bathroom drains because they collect more food particles and grease. Bathroom drains accumulate primarily hair and soap residue. Shower drains often smell worse during humid months because moisture encourages bacterial growth. Floor drains and outdoor drains that receive less water flow are particularly prone to developing odors because stagnant water allows bacteria to multiply unchecked.

Several factors make drains more likely to smell. Slow drainage means water sits longer in your pipes, giving bacteria more time to break down organic matter. Homes with hard water may have mineral buildup that traps debris. Dry P-traps (the U-shaped pipe under sinks) can also cause odors because the water seal that normally blocks sewer gases evaporates, allowing smells to travel up through the drain. Understanding the root cause of your drain odor helps you choose the right cleaning method.

Practical takeaway: Drain odors result from bacterial growth on accumulated debris. Identifying which drains smell worst and how strong the odor is will help you determine whether the problem is minor buildup or a more serious blockage.

Initial Assessment and Safety Precautions

Before cleaning your drain, assess the situation to determine the best approach. Start by smelling the drain directly to confirm the odor originates there and not from a leak or other source. If the smell is very strong, the blockage may be severe. Run water down the drain and observe whether it drains slowly or backs up. A slow drain combined with a bad smell indicates significant buildup. If water backs up into another drain when you run water in the first drain, you may have a main line blockage that requires professional attention.

Check the area around your drains for signs of moisture or water pooling, which could indicate a pipe problem rather than just odor. Look under sinks for leaks. If you notice water damage, mold, or pest activity near drains, these suggest a plumbing issue beyond surface odor cleaning. In these cases, you should contact a plumber before attempting home cleaning methods.

Safety is important when working with drain cleaning materials. Even though this guide focuses on non-toxic methods, you should still take precautions. Wear rubber gloves to protect your skin from hot water and any debris. Work in a well-ventilated area to avoid breathing in concentrated drain odors or steam. Keep your face away from the drain opening when pouring liquids down it, as splashing can occur. If you use any cleaning products, read all label instructions before beginning.

Protect your plumbing by avoiding caustic chemical drain cleaners. These products can damage older pipes, harm beneficial bacteria in septic systems, and create hazardous fumes. Home methods using baking soda, vinegar, and hot water work without these risks. If you live in a rental property, check your lease before attempting any drain cleaning—some landlords prefer to handle this themselves.

Test your hot water temperature before using it on drains. Boiling water can damage PVC pipes, which are common in modern homes. Water that is hot to the touch but not boiling (around 140-160 degrees Fahrenheit) is safer for most drain systems. If you have older brass or cast iron pipes, hot water is generally safe. If your home has PVC pipes and you're unsure about water temperature, use hot tap water rather than boiling water.

Practical takeaway: Assess drain severity before cleaning, check for signs of serious plumbing problems, wear protective equipment, and use appropriate water temperatures for your pipe type.

Baking Soda and Vinegar Method

The baking soda and vinegar method is a popular non-toxic approach that works through a chemical reaction. Baking soda (sodium bicarbonate) is a mild abrasive and deodorizer. Vinegar (acetic acid) reacts with baking soda to create carbon dioxide bubbles that help dislodge debris. This combination produces a fizzing action that can break up minor blockages and disturb the buildup where odor-causing bacteria live.

To perform this method, start by removing any visible debris from the drain opening. If there is standing water, bail it out or use a plunger to try to clear it. Pour one-half cup of baking soda directly down the drain. Follow immediately with one cup of white vinegar. You should hear and see fizzing as the two substances react. This is normal and indicates the chemical reaction is occurring. The bubbles help lift debris from the pipe walls.

Cover the drain opening with a plug or wet cloth to contain the reaction and direct the fizzing action downward into the pipe rather than back out of the drain. Leave the cover in place for 15 to 30 minutes while the reaction occurs. During this time, the bubbling action works on loosening buildup. After the waiting period, remove the cover and flush the drain with hot water. Pour the water slowly to observe whether it drains properly. If drainage is slow, repeat the process.

This method works best for minor odors and slow drains. It is particularly effective for bathroom drains that accumulate soap scum and hair. Kitchen drains with grease buildup may require a second or third application. For drains that have not been cleaned in years, you may need to repeat this process several times over a week or two, allowing time between applications for the baking soda and vinegar to work.

A variation of this method involves pouring baking soda down the drain in the evening and adding vinegar the next morning. This allows the baking soda to sit in the drain longer and absorb odors overnight before the fizzing reaction occurs. Some people add essential oils like lemon or peppermint to the vinegar to improve the smell during the process, though this is optional and does not improve cleaning effectiveness.

Practical takeaway: The baking soda and vinegar reaction creates bubbles that help loosen debris and reduce odors. This method requires no special equipment and works well for regular drain maintenance and minor odor problems.

Hot Water and Salt Flushing

Hot water flushing is one of the simplest and most effective methods for maintaining drains and reducing odors. Hot water helps dissolve grease and soap residue that stick to pipe walls. It also creates an environment where odor-causing bacteria struggle to survive. This method works best when performed regularly as a maintenance routine rather than waiting until odors develop.

The process is straightforward. Boil a kettle of water—typically one to two quarts is sufficient for a single drain. If you are uncertain whether your pipes can handle boiling water, use the hottest tap water available instead. Pour the hot water slowly down the drain, pouring over a period of several seconds rather than all at once. This allows the heat to work on the pipe walls as the water moves down. The slow pour also helps the water reach areas where debris collects rather than rushing past it.

For improved results, mix salt with hot water before pouring it down the drain. Salt acts as a mild abrasive that helps scrub the inside of pipes. Use one-quarter to one-half cup of salt per quart of water. Stir the salt into the hot water until it dissolves, then pour it down the drain in the same slow manner as plain hot water. Some people heat the salt water on the stove to ensure it remains hot, though tap water temperature combined with salt can also be effective.
